NASCAR partners with The Rolling Stones for unique fan experience
Racer • 1 min read • Latest: Jun 24, 2026, 4:00 PM
Last updated Jun 24, 2026

NASCAR has announced a collaboration with The Rolling Stones as they head into race weekend at Chicagoland Speedway. The partnership celebrates both the upcoming release of the band's new album, Foreign Tongues, due on July 10, and the sport. Officially licensed merchandise and two limited-edition NASCAR-themed collector vinyl editions of the album will be available, alongside original content and a unique fan experience scheduled in Chicago. This collaboration aligns with the ongoing efforts to enhance race weekend festivities.
